Coursetype: A scenic Heathland course with well manicured fairways lined with a rich variety of mature trees
Number Of Holes: 18
Yardage: From the white tees 6125 yards
Par: 71

Clubhouse Facilities
Bar/Restaurant: The spacious clubhouse provides excellent bar and catering facilities to members and the many visitors
Drinks/Snacks: Bar snacks and sandwiches are available all day
Changing Facilities: The Ladies and Gents locker rooms provide changing facilities for the visitor
Shower Facilities: Showers available for visitors use

In their Words…….
In 1923 a group of professional gentlemen lead by Mr. A. Macdonald Fraser, supported by among others, Dr. H.R. Dodson and Mr. Henry Lessels registered the Harburn Golf Club Company Limited. They obtained a 21-year lease of land at the East Torphin Farm from Mr. John Storry the owner at that time and well known to West Calder folk. His nephew, Mr. Jack Storry, became proprietor of the land in 1946.
The inception of Harburn Golf Club coincided with the winding up meeting of the Hardale Club. A small committee was formed from among the existing Hardale members to investigate the possibility of a takeover. Weeks of feverish activity followed. Enquiries were made at Register House and favourable discussions with lawyers, trustees and the proprietor lead to a recommendation of takeover being put to a special meeting of prospective members. The new club was formally launched at a meeting on 14 December 1932 with Mr. J.H. Hope in the chair.
A committee of 12 dedicated members were elected to conduct the business of the new club, to be known as Harburn Golf Club.In 2016 Harburn Golf Club is recognised as one of the top golf courses in the Lothians area, with a full and thriving membership who enjoy both competitive and social golf.
There is a fantastic Social Calendar of events supported by excellent facilities to meet the needs of any social function and in Bistro19 the Club have an outstanding catering company who produce quality cuisine for the benefits of members and visitors alike.
At 870 feet above sea level our healthland course is attractively situated on the northern slope of the Pentland Hills and is lined with varying species of trees.
